Aptos is a Layer 1 Proof-of-Stake (PoS) blockchain that utilizes Move, an innovative smart contract programming language based on Rust. It aims to drive mainstream adoption of web3 by enabling a robust ecosystem of decentralized applications (dApps) that address real-word user needs.
